History of Freemasonry And Its Origins
Freemasonry has a rich and mystical history that extends back centuries. Its origins can be traced to the middle ages stonemasons guilds that operated in Europe during the building of cathedrals. These guilds, referred to as operative lodges, had stringent regulations and practices to ensure the high quality of their workmanship.
As social changes occurred, these guilds began accepting non-masons as members, giving rise to speculative lodges, such as Immingham Masonic Lodge.
The ideals of Freemasonry, such as brotherly love, charity and truth, were embedded into its foundation and have always remained true throughout its history. Over time, Freemasonry spread out globally and developed into a vast network of Masonic Lodges, such as Immingham Masonic Lodge, that continue to uphold these concepts while adapting to modern-day times.
Structure Of Immingham Masonic Lodge
Immingham Masonic Lodge, has a unique structure that provides governance and organization for their members. At the heart of Immingham Masonic Lodge is the Worshipful Master, who is accountable for supervising the lodge’s activities and maintaining order during the meetings. Assisting the Worshipful Master are other chosen officers such as Treasurer, Junior Warden, Senior Warden and Secretary.
Immingham Masonic Lodge, is divided into 3 principal areas: the East, West, and South. The East represents knowledge and is where the Worshipful Master presides over meetings. The West represents strength and acts as the station for the Senior Warden. The South signifies charm and is where the Junior Warden stands.

Roles and hierarchy within a Immingham Masonic Lodge,
Within a Immingham Masonic Lodge, there is a clear hierarchy and various roles that members fulfill. At the top of the hierarchy is the Worshipful Master, who is responsible for leading the lodge and commanding conferences. The Junior Warden and Senior Warden help the Worshipful Master and may presume management in their possible absence.
Other essential officer positions consist of the Treasurer, who manages the financial resources of Immingham lodge, and the Secretary, who manages administrative tasks and keeps records. Additionally, there are officers such as the Chaplain, who provides spiritual assistance, and the Tyler, who secures the entryway to ensure just certified people go into.
Each officer has particular responsibilities and responsibilities, detailed in the lodge’s laws and traditions. Their specific roles might include conducting routines, handling committees, arranging events, and keeping order throughout Immingham Masonic Lodge meetings.

Explanation of Masonic Degrees And Their Significance At Immingham
In Immingham Masonic Lodge, degrees play a important role in the progression of Freemasons. Each degree represents a stage of initiation and imparts important teachings and lessons.
The Entered Apprentice degree focuses on the value of self-improvement and finding out essential ethical concepts. It signifies the beginning of the Masonic journey and emphasizes the responsibility to perform oneself with integrity.
The Fellow Craft degree dives much deeper into the research study of understanding, particularly focusing on the sciences and arts. It encourages members to pursue intellectual development and understanding, fostering individual development.
The Master Mason degree is the highest and essential degree within Immingham Masonic Lodge It represents knowledge, completion, and mastery over oneself. This degree communicates important themes of death, resurrection, and immortality.
Through these degrees, Freemasons find out vital worths such as brotherhood, ethical conduct, self-control, and individual development. The significance lies in their capability to direct individuals towards becoming better versions of themselves, both within Immingham Masonic Lodge and in their every day lives outside it.

Implying behind common symbols used at Immingham Masonic Lodge. The symbols used at Immingham Masonic Lodge hold deep significance and communicate crucial concepts to their members. One such symbol is the square and compasses, representing morality and virtue. The square signifies honesty and fairness in all negotiations, while the compasses advise Masons at Immingham to keep their desires and passions within due bounds. Together, they function as a continuous suggestion for members to lead upright lives.
Another common symbol in Immingham Masonic Lodge is the pillars, normally portrayed as 2 columns, representing wisdom, strength, and beauty. These pillars are reminders for Masons to look for knowledge, empower themselves with self-control, and value the charm that exists worldwide.
The apron worn by Masons at Immingham are likewise a substantial symbol. It represents the pureness of heart and dedication to the craft. It functions as a visual tip of the Masonic values of humbleness, stability, and commitment to self-improvement.

Symbolism of Immingham Masonic Lodge architecture and design
The architecture and layout of Immingham Masonic Lodge are abundant with meaning, showing the concepts and worths of Freemasonry. One key aspect is the orientation of the lodge, generally facing east. This direction represents the dawn of enlightenment and clean slates, symbolizing the constant pursuit of understanding and spiritual growth.
The lodge space itself is decorated with different symbols, such as the altar, which serves as the center of focus during events and signifies a commitment to ethical and spiritual mentors. The pillars at the entryway, typically modeled after those in King Solomon’s Temple, represent strength and knowledge.
The arrangement of seating within the lodge room also carries significance. The Junior Warden’s chair is put in the south to signify the heat of passion and youthful energy, while the Senior Warden’s chair is in the west to signify maturity and reflection. The Master’s chair, located in the east, signifies leadership and knowledge.
These architectural aspects and their placement convey important lessons to Masons at Immingham during their rituals and given meetings, advising them of their dedication to look for knowledge, develop strong character, and nurture their spiritual growth.
